كيفية تحديث سمة WordPress: دليل خطوة بخطوة

يلزم إجراء تحديثات على WordPress Core والمكونات الإضافية والموضوعات. عندما تدير مئات المواقع، لكل منها موقعه الخاص مجموعة من المكونات الإضافية والموضوعات، وهذا يصبح أكثر صعوبة. علاوة على ذلك، قد تؤدي ترقيات WordPress في بعض الأحيان إلى إتلاف مواقع الويب أو تعطلها، وهو أحد الأسباب الرئيسية لتردد المستخدمين في التحديث.

من ناحية أخرى، تعد تحديثات WordPress مهمة جدًا بحيث لا يمكن التغاضي عنها. يبحث المتسللون دائمًا عن نقاط الضعف في إصدارات WordPress القديمة والمكونات الإضافية/الموضوعات. ومن خلال إزالة هذه العيوب الأمنية، تساعد التحديثات على حماية موقع الويب الخاص بك من المهاجمين.

يمكن أن تشعر بخيبة أمل إذا قمت بتثبيت سمة WordPress ولكنها ليست مناسبة لك تمامًا. لديك الكثير من الخيارات لمعرفة كيفية تحويل HTML إلى سمات WordPress عندما يتعلق الأمر بتخصيص سمة WordPress الخاصة بك.

ومن ناحية أخرى، فإن العثور على التقنية المناسبة لتنفيذها هو أمر صعب. إذًا، كيف يمكنك تخصيص قالب WordPress الخاص بك؟ وسنقدم لك إرشادات خطوة بخطوة حول كيفية القيام بذلك.

1. قم بعمل نسخة احتياطية من موقع الويب الخاص بك على أساس منتظم

قم بعمل نسخة احتياطية لموقعك قبل تثبيت أي ترقيات لتجنب احتمال حدوث مشكلة. على هذه الجبهة، لديك عدد كبير من الاحتمالات.

VaultPress هو خيارنا الأول إذا كنت تبحث عن الحل الأسرع والأسهل. إنه حل نسخ احتياطي متميز ونظيف ومتكامل عن بعد، وهو سهل الإعداد والاستخدام، وذلك بفضل الأشخاص في Automattic.

هذا هو الشكل الوحيد لخيار النسخ الاحتياطي عن بعد الذي نؤيده. من غير المجدي إجراء نسخ احتياطي إلى الخادم الخاص بك إذا أدى خطأ فادح إلى مسح موقع الويب الخاص بك والنسخ الاحتياطي الخاص به.

2. يمكن استخدام تحديثات WP الآمنة لاختبار تحديثات البرنامج المساعد

غالبًا ما تكون المكونات الإضافية مصدر تعارضات التحديث بسبب المجموعات العديدة للمطورين وتوافق الإصدارات ومراقبة الجودة. لحسن الحظ ، يسمح لك WP Safe Updates ، وهو مكون إضافي جديد للمطور Antti Kuosmanen ، باختبار تحديثات البرنامج المساعد في بيئة وضع الحماية. يسمح لك هذا باكتشاف تعارضات التحديث المحتملة قبل أن تصبح مشكلة على موقعك المباشر.

من الناحية العملية، عندما يتوفر تحديث للمكون الإضافي، افهم كيفية تحويل HTML إلى سمات WordPress، تضيف WP Safe Updates زر اختبار التحديث الجديد. يتيح لك هذا الزر معاينة أي تغييرات أجراها البرنامج الإضافي قبل الالتزام بها.

عندما تقوم بأشياء مثل إنشاء منشورات جديدة أو تغيير الإعدادات، ستعرض لك WP Safe Modifications بالضبط كيف ستتصرف التحديثات على موقعك.

3. استفد من موضوع الطفل

يمكن القول إن المرونة في تخصيص WordPress بالسمات والإضافات هي أقوى ميزة مبيعًا. ومع ذلك ، مع القوة الكبيرة تأتي مسؤولية كبيرة ، ويجب عليك توخي الحذر أثناء إجراء تغييرات على تصميم موقعك.

قد يكون من المغري إجراء تغييرات مباشرة على ملفات PHP أو CSS الخاصة بقالبك ، ولكن يجب تجنب القيام بذلك لسببين:

  • قد يؤدي فقدان القوس أو الفاصلة المنقوطة إلى ظهور "شاشة الموت البيضاء" المخيفة.
  • التعديلات التي تجريها على ملفات السمات الأصلية مؤقتة فقط.

لتجنب هاتين المشكلتين ، يجب عليك دائمًا تخصيص رمز موقعك باستخدام سمة فرعية. تصميمات الأطفال سهلة الصنع وتسمح لك باللعب بها لإسعاد قلبك.

4. تحقق من سجلات التغيير الخاصة بالتحديثات الرئيسية والمكوِّن الإضافي والتحديثات الأساسية بحثًا عن أي تعارضات

نوصي بقراءة سجل التغيير لكل تحديث قبل تثبيته لتجنب أي مشاكل محتملة. تعد مواكبة الجديد في أحدث إصدار من أي سمة أو مكون إضافي أو تحديث أساسي مفيدًا بحد ذاته ، ولكنك تتحقق أيضًا من أي تغييرات قد تتداخل مع الإعداد المخصص الخاص بك.

إذا كنت تستخدم CSS مخصصًا لتغيير مظهر نموذج الاتصال الذي تم إنشاؤه بواسطة المكون الإضافي ، على سبيل المثال ، فتأكد من أن التحديث لا يؤثر على أي من معرّفات CSS أو الفئات التي تعتمد عليها التعليمات البرمجية المخصصة. يعتمد مكان العثور على سجل التغيير على ما تقوم بتحديثه.

إذا كنت تبحث عن موضوع حول كيفية تحويل HTML إلى سمات WordPress ، فانتقل إلى موقع الويب الخاص بمطور القوالب. يمكن العثور على سجل التغيير لموضوعات WordPress الافتراضية مثل Twenty Sixteen ، على سبيل المثال ، في WordPress Codex. يجب تضمين سجل التغيير في جميع السمات عالية الجودة ، سواء كانت مجانية أو ممتازة.

5. لا ينبغي اختبار التحديثات على موقع مباشر

يجب ألا تختبر التحديثات مطلقًا على موقع مباشر للتأكد من أن تجربة المستخدم لن تتعطل بفعل التحديث الفاشل. سيوفر لك اتباع هذا التوجيه الأساسي الكثير من الوقت والتفاقم على المدى الطويل. هناك عدة طرق لاختبار ترقيات WordPress بعيدًا عن موقعك المباشر. سيتم تحديد اختيارك من خلال حل الاستضافة والقدرة الفنية وحجم الترقية.

  • يمكن أن يساعدك مضيف الويب الخاص بك في إعداد موقع مرحلي على WordPress. ستختلف التفاصيل اعتمادًا على مزود الاستضافة الخاص بك، ومع ذلك، يمكن أن تساعدك حلول الاستضافة المُدارة مثل WP Engine وFlyWheel وPresable.
  • يعد استخدام مكون إضافي مثل WP Staging لاختبار التغييرات فكرة جيدة. يقوم WP Staging بإنشاء نسخة من ملف موقع الويب الخاص بك في مجلد فرعي من تثبيت WordPress الحالي الخاص بك مع نسخة كاملة من قاعدة البيانات الخاصة بك ، وهو خيار رائع للأشخاص في خطط الاستضافة المشتركة. يمكن بعد ذلك استخدام هذا الاستنساخ لاختبار أي ترقيات. لن يتأثر موقعك المباشر إذا أدى التحديث إلى كسر موقع الاختبار.
  • في بيئة التطوير المحلية التي تحتوي على نسخة كربونية مكررة من موقعك، اختبر التحديثات. راجع برامجنا التعليمية لإعداد بيئة تطوير محلية على نظامي التشغيل Mac وWindows لمزيد من المعلومات.

يمكنك اختبار الترقيات وحل المشكلات باستخدام أي من الطرق التالية قبل البث المباشر. أفضّل شخصيًا هو استخدام موقع التدريج ؛ لمزيد من التفاصيل ، راجع دليلنا حول إعداد موقع التدريج في WordPress.

إن فهم أهمية تحديثات WordPress شيء ، لكن امتلاك الثقة لتثبيت التحديثات دون الخوف من التعارضات المحتملة هو شيء آخر تمامًا. لحسن الحظ ، لديك الآن الإجابة بفضل هذه المقالة لمعرفة كيفية تحويل HTML إلى قوالب WordPress.